Understanding the Visa Application Fees

For professionals in Scandinavia applying for a Canadian Visitor Visa, the primary costs involve the official application fees set by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ada (IRCC). These fees are typically charged in Canadian Dollars (CAD) and are subject to change. As of recent updates, the standard visitor visa fee is CAD $100 per person. For Kenyan applicants, it's essential to convert this to Kenya Shillings (KES) at the prevailing exchange rate. Beyond the application fee, there might be additional costs such as biometrics collection fees, which are usually CAD $85 per person. These official fees form the baseline expenditure for any visa application, irrespective of the applicant's location, and are non-refundable.

Frequently Asked Questions

Are there different fees for multiple applicants from Scandinavia?
Yes, the application fee is typically per person. If a family or a group of professionals is applying together, each individual will incur the standard application fee. Biometrics fees are also usually charged per person, so group applications will see these costs accumulate.
